The taste of blood and dirt and the smell of burning wood and rubber awaken you from your slumber. You're sore, but a quick check shows that your injuries are minor, little more than bruises. All around you is wreck, ruin, and corpses, shattered wood and twisted metal from a zeppelin crash, sprayed all around this vale. Here and there are dead bodies, men and women in their finest clothing impaled and dismembered by shrapnel, or scorched to a crisp by flames. How you escaped harm is anyone's guess.

Who the hell are you, anyway? Try as you might it just won't come to you, not even a name. There's a weight in your pocket, and you withdraw it. A large, folded sheet of paper covered in writing - near the top is a name. A familiar name, it feels like yours.

There are a handful of others stirring around you, men and women of various races, and they look to be in the same shape as you...

Regarding species of this world, for reference on your photograph:

Humans average between 5'4 and 6'0 in height, and have a more or less average build.

Elves towards greater height, averaging between 6'0 and 6'6 in height, with long limbs, fingers, narrow, pointed ears, and a generally lanky build.

Dwarves tend between 4'6 and 5'0 in height, with broad shoulders and chests, in many ways looking like large, burly humans that have been severely reduced in height. The males of the species wear facial hair roughly 70% of the time.

Gnomes are cousins of the Dwarves, of comparable height but with a less burly build, and without the cultural disposition towards facial hair.

Orcs are massive, heavyset beings. When standing upright they are of a comparable height to Elves most of them are afflicted with spinal trouble that results in them having a hunched back or protruding head that reduces their apparent height. They have a somewhat porcine appearance, with an upturned snout and massive canines that often make fully closing their mouths impossible.

All of these species are capable of creating viable, healthy offspring with each other - most common half-breeds are Dwarf/Gnome, Orc/Human, Orc/Elf, and Elf/Human. All species have significant variation in skin color and facial features due to racial differences.
